Subject: Native speaker of English? Help with my PhD by filling in a questionnaire (short & anonymous)


Hello everyone,
I am a PhD candidate at KU Leuven (University of Leuven) Belgium
working on English linguistics, particularly on modality. I am
currently conducting a survey to understand how native speakers of
English rate the degrees of likelihood expressed by phrases like I am
sure, there is a good chance, I guess, etc.
It would be much appreciated if you could take 2-3 minutes to complete
the questionnaire here: https://forms.office.com/e/4sx2JNmv7r. Your
invaluable input will greatly contribute to my research.
